1. Western Bulldogs 15.13 (103) d Essendon 11.4 (70) at Docklands

The moment: A late blow-out meant the scoreboard didn’t reflect how tight this game really was. When the game was in the balance in the final term, Essendon’s Adam McPhee ran against the flight of the ball to take a solid contested mark. It would have been a game-turning grab – if his teammates had been able to respond.

2. Carlton 19.10 (124) d Sydney Swans 9.9 (63) at Docklands

The moment: Matthew Kreuzer showed he has the ability to play more footy up forward with this first-quarter beauty. Brendan Fevola did well to put the ball out into space in front of the impressive youngster. With a defender chasing hard, Kreuzer picked up the ball effortlessly, saw off another opponent and snapped the ball neatly through the middle at pace.

3. Geelong 17.15 (117) d Melbourne 11.5 (71) at Skilled Stadium

The moment: Having kicked four goals last round, Liam Jurrah again turned Demon heads on Saturday. The classy recruit from Yuendumu in Central Australia plucked a fabulous one-hand grab in the final term. Soon after, he took the aerial route for another soaring mark.

4. Hawthorn 18.13 (121) d Collingwood 11.10 (76) at the MCG

The moment: The Hawks were starting to win momentum when Luke Hodge gathered the ball in the centre square, baulked a couple of Magpies and from 75m out tried to unload the torpedo. It didn’t come off the way he would have liked but bounced and rolled through for a goal to get the Hawks back to within one point. They soon gained the lead and never looked back.

5. Brisbane Lions 9.8 (62) d Fremantle 7.5 (47) at Subiaco

The moment: Daniel Rich has a left boot to behold and on Saturday night it was used endlessly to break open a wet-weather grind. After taking the handball from Bradd Dalziell 55m from goal late in the third term, the 18-year-old took a short shuffle and sent the ball through for a crucial major. The Lions led by seven points and only built on that lead. 

6. Port Adelaide 17.10 (112) d West Coast 11.10 (76) at AAMI Stadium

The moment: With his side trailing by 34 points, West Coast skipper Darren Glass tried to assert some authority in the second quarter. But instead of laying a tackle, Glass opted to bump Port forward Justin Westhoff. While succeeding in slightly concussing the stick-thin goalkicker, Glass failed in his main objective by allowing the ball to skid on for Brett Ebert to kick an easy goal.

7. Richmond 12.13 (85) drew with North Melbourne 12.13 (85) at the MCG

The moment: With 20 seconds remaining and scores level, Tiger youngster Jarrod Silvester and tall Kangaroo forward David Hale locked horns deep inside the North Melbourne forward 50. Playing in just his third game, the young Tiger stood firm, won the free kick and helped the Tigers snatch a face-saving draw.

8. St Kilda 15.15 (105) d Adelaide 7.6 (48) at Docklands

The moment: You knew it was going to be St Kilda's day when Farren Ray's speculative centre went horribly right two minutes into the second quarter. Ray threw the ball onto his boot deep in the pocket and watched as it nearly hit the roof, somehow found its way through a sea of arms to the goal square, then bounced at right angles through the big sticks.
